>There are three issues there.
>
>1. Is it a problem to specify the desired/required signaling method?
>
>There are two answers.
>a. There is no technical problem with providing this function.
>b. There are plenty of fears about the consequences of providing
> this function. Dimitri and Vishal have listed some.
>
>2. Can a HE reasonably require control of functions such as
> re-optimization?
>
>The answer to this would appear to be "yes". But note that this
>requirement surely applies
>to all signaling methods. It happens to be the case that the option is
>meaningless in
>contiguous signaling because the LSP cannot be optimized downstream of the
>HE (using
>existing make-before-break techniques - but who knows what the future holds?).
>
>So here is a good example of a functional requirement ("re-optimization
>only under
>head-end control") that the head-end should be able to signal. You should
>make sure this
>is clear in section 7.9.
>
>3. Is there a reason to require contiguous signaling rather than some
>other form?
>
>I still don't see one.
Well, you may not want a downstream SP to use stitching and potentially
"hide" what happens downstream in term of reroute, failure, reoptimization,
...
